The City of Austin’s ArtConnect program is an art competition for students aged 10-18, meant to bridge connections between hands-on creativity and digital technology skills.
Artist Career Training is a six-week program to advance your creative business and expand your professional network.

In partnership with Kiva, Austin Economic Development's Small Business Division facilitates crowdfunded microloans to local entrepreneurs looking to launch or expand their businesses.
The Austin Youth Council’s mission is to provide Austin-area youth with a platform to amplify their voices and drive meaningful changes within their communities and local organizations.
The Business Expansion Program is an employment growth program aimed at identifying and qualifying high-impact projects for local, domestic or international businesses seeking to grow or relocate to Austin and bolster their workforce.
Austin Economic Development's business incentives are designed to attract, retain, and support businesses that contribute to the city's economic growth and community well-being.
Austin’s Business Retention and Expansion program promotes business growth, capital investment, and job creation by connecting local business owners with the resources they need to succeed.
